Start with Paxton’s actual service area
Paxton is a municipal town in Worcester County, Massachusetts. The 2020–2024 ACS five-year estimate records 5,002 residents, with a margin of error of 20. That figure describes the town’s population; it does not establish call demand, legal need, competition, lead volume, or staffing requirements. For your firm, the useful local question is how Paxton fits into the geographic area you already serve. A caller may identify Paxton as a location, while your intake team still needs to determine the practice area, matter facts, timing, and whether the firm can help.
